4-Methylpiperidine Price Trend in Past Five Years and Factors Impacting Price Movements (2019–2024) 

Over the last five years, the price trend of 4-Methylpiperidine has seen considerable fluctuations due to multiple interconnected global factors such as feedstock availability, demand from end-user industries, supply chain disruptions, and energy costs. 

In 2019, the average global 4-Methylpiperidine price hovered around $3,200/MT. This period was marked by stable production outputs and moderate demand from pharmaceutical and chemical synthesis sectors. The price remained within a predictable band owing to balanced global trade. 

By 2020, the COVID-19 pandemic introduced an unexpected dynamic. Production units faced shutdowns and raw material procurement became erratic. Prices spiked to approximately $3,800/MT by Q3 2020, primarily due to restricted movement of goods and logistical hurdles. 

In 2021, markets partially recovered, and production in China, India, and Europe ramped up again. This normalization led to a correction in prices, which dropped slightly to $3,500/MT. However, a sharp increase in crude oil prices affected the cost of petrochemical derivatives used in the production of 4-Methylpiperidine. As a result, the downward trend was short-lived. 

Throughout 2022, energy crises in Europe and rising inflation added more pressure to production economics. The cost of production rose, and so did the price of 4-Methylpiperidine, which climbed to $3,950/MT. Additionally, regulatory tightening concerning volatile organic compounds (VOCs) impacted solvent manufacturing plants, further limiting production capacities. 

In 2023, a significant rebound in demand from pharmaceutical intermediate manufacturers and agrochemical sectors, especially in Asia-Pacific, pushed prices higher to $4,300/MT. However, towards the end of the year, improved supply conditions and easing freight rates helped stabilize prices. 

As of Q1 2024, the average 4-Methylpiperidine price reached $4,450/MT, reflecting a cautiously optimistic demand outlook and better-managed inventories. The trend has been largely influenced by procurement strategies of major manufacturers in India, China, and Germany. 

Key factors affecting 4-Methylpiperidine price movements over the five-year span include: 

  • Volatility in the cost of raw materials like piperidine derivatives and base solvents. 
  • Shifts in global demand from pharmaceutical and pesticide industries. 
  • Geopolitical trade barriers affecting import/export duties. 
  • Freight and container shortages. 
  • Environmental regulations limiting factory emissions. 
  • Technological upgrades leading to efficiency in production methods.

Global 4-Methylpiperidine Import-Export Business Overview 

The international trade scenario for 4-Methylpiperidine has undergone a significant transformation in the past few years, driven by changing production dynamics, evolving end-use markets, and regulatory frameworks. 

China remains the largest producer and exporter of 4-Methylpiperidine, contributing nearly 50% of the global supply. The country’s cost-effective production ecosystem and proximity to raw materials make it a preferred supplier to Asia-Pacific and European markets. In 2024, China exported over 3,500 MT of 4-Methylpiperidine, with major buyers including India, Germany, and South Korea. 

India, on the other hand, has transitioned from being a net importer to a partial exporter due to recent investments in domestic capacity. Indian firms increased their 4-Methylpiperidine production to meet both domestic and regional Southeast Asian demand. The estimated export volume from India in 2024 was around 700 MT, up from 400 MT in 2022. The country’s ability to comply with stringent quality norms has boosted its appeal among EU importers. 

The European Union, with limited local production and stricter environmental regulations, remains heavily dependent on imports. Germany and France are leading consumers, primarily for pharmaceutical synthesis. In 2024, EU imports reached nearly 2,100 MT, with 60% sourced from China and 25% from India. 

The United States has a stable domestic market with few key producers located in Texas and New Jersey. The 4-Methylpiperidine sales volume in the U.S. is driven by demand from agrochemical formulators and drug manufacturers. However, occasional imports from Canada and Germany supplement local supplies during maintenance shutdowns. 

Southeast Asia, particularly Vietnam and Thailand, has shown consistent growth in 4-Methylpiperidine consumption. The region imported around 1,200 MT in 2024. Import duties remain low, and government policies in support of agrochemical manufacturing provide a conducive environment for expanding usage.

4-Methylpiperidine Production Trends by Geography 

The global production landscape for 4-Methylpiperidine is shaped by a combination of industrial infrastructure, raw material accessibility, regulatory environment, and end-user demand. Over the past few years, the production dynamics have shifted with increasing investments in Asia, strategic consolidation in Europe, and sustained output levels in North America. 

Asia-Pacific: The Dominant Production Hub 

Asia-Pacific continues to lead global 4-Methylpiperidine production, with China and India being the primary contributors. China houses numerous large-scale chemical manufacturing plants in provinces such as Jiangsu and Shandong. These facilities benefit from close proximity to petrochemical clusters, giving them easy access to base materials like piperidine and methylating agents. Chinese manufacturers have consistently expanded their production capacities in response to rising global demand from pharmaceutical and agrochemical sectors. 

India has also strengthened its position as a significant 4-Methylpiperidine producer. Driven by favorable government policies under schemes like “Make in India” and growing export demand, several Indian manufacturers have added production lines for 4-Methylpiperidine in Gujarat, Maharashtra, and Andhra Pradesh. Indian production is largely geared toward pharmaceutical intermediates, with an increasing focus on export-grade quality standards. 

South Korea and Japan maintain niche production capacities aimed at meeting domestic demand. While their overall contribution is smaller, their focus on high-purity variants of 4-Methylpiperidine for use in APIs and specialty chemicals keeps them competitive in quality-sensitive markets. 

North America: Stable but Limited Capacity 

North America, primarily the United States, maintains moderate but consistent production volumes. U.S. production is primarily concentrated in the Midwest and Gulf Coast regions, where petrochemical facilities are well-established. Several mid-sized chemical companies produce 4-Methylpiperidine as part of a broader portfolio of fine and specialty chemicals. 

While the U.S. does not dominate global production, it plays an important role in ensuring secure local supply for the pharmaceutical and agrochemical industries. Strict environmental regulations have restrained capacity expansion, though innovation in green chemistry is supporting sustainable production methods. 

Canada has minimal production capacity and depends largely on imports from the U.S. and Europe to meet its requirements. 

Europe: Regulatory Pressure and Consolidation 

Europe’s production of 4-Methylpiperidine is concentrated in Germany, Belgium, and Switzerland. These countries have a strong tradition in fine chemical manufacturing and cater primarily to pharmaceutical companies in the region. European producers emphasize precision and regulatory compliance, producing high-purity grades suitable for regulated markets. 

However, Europe’s production capacity has faced headwinds due to increasing environmental restrictions, high energy costs, and limited availability of skilled chemical workforce. This has led to partial consolidation of operations and outsourcing to Asia for cost efficiency. Despite these challenges, Europe remains a vital player in high-end applications and is investing in sustainable production processes. 

Rest of the World: Emerging but Minor Producers 

In Latin America, Brazil and Mexico have shown limited activity in 4-Methylpiperidine production. Their focus has been largely on importing intermediates or finished products. However, with rising demand from the agricultural sector, some small-scale capacity additions are expected in the coming years. 

Middle Eastern nations are exploring diversification into fine chemicals, with Saudi Arabia and the UAE making early investments. Though current production levels are negligible, planned collaborations with global chemical giants may pave the way for future developments. 

Africa remains a demand-driven market with no major production capacities of 4-Methylpiperidine. Most of the regional consumption is met through imports from India and China. 

In summary, the global 4-Methylpiperidine production scenario is dominated by Asia-Pacific, with China and India leading in volume, while Europe and North America specialize in quality-focused outputs. The geographical shifts reflect evolving priorities—cost leadership in Asia, compliance in Europe, and innovation in the U.S.—which together define the supply dynamics of the global market.
